WHEREAS by " The Immigr - tion and Public Works A i Amendment Act, 1871," it is amonj. other things enacted, that the Minist. ■• for Public Works may receive applie: tions from the owners or lessees < worts for the supply of water on Go! ! Fields, for mining and other purpose*, or from other persons interested i such works about to be constructor for advances of money to aid hit', construction, extension, or improve 1 - ment of such works ; and by the sa: Act it is further enacted that the said Minister may make Regulations prescribing the mode of making and the form of such application, and for pro ceeding on such application, as in the said Act mentioned : And whereas it is expedient that Regulations should be made for the purposes in the sail! Act mentioned: Now therefore, 1, the Honorab 1 .; John Davies Ormond, the Ministsv for Public Works, in pursuance a;> I exercise of the authority vested in m ; by the said Act, do hereby make the Regulations set forth in the Schedule hereto, prescribing the mode of making and the form ot application for adv.i:.ces of money to aid in the construction of works for the supply of water an Gold Fields, and for pi oceeding on such application. SCHEDULE. 1. Persons desirous of obtaining advances of money for the time specified shall make application in writing to the Warden of the District or the Agent duly appointed in that behalf for the Province or District in whic-'i the intended works are to be construt j ed, and such application shall state--(1.) The names and descriptions of the applicants, or if th<-y be a Company register*u under any Act of the General Assembly, then the regi * tered particulars thereof. (2.) The names of the Engine'.," and Manager of the enterprise. (3.) The general description of the water race or races, dams. pooonub, or othor vrurkß proposed to be constructed, together with duly attested copies of the certificate <>r certificates of title to the water or ground ; the quan tity of water intended to be conveyed or stored; the length of the race or races ■ size of reservoirs or dams ; the maximum rate propose" to be charged for the water; the nature and extent of the auriferous ground proposed to be supplied with water. (4.) The estimated cost of the enterprise. (5.) The proposed capital. ((?.) The interests, if any, affected by the diversion or storage of the water to be dealt wit h. (7.) The amount of money pro posed to be borrowed, whir l " must not exceed one-third of the estimated cost of tin; construction of the works. 2. With the application the appi - cant shall forward to the Warden oi agent a receipt from the Receiver oi Land Revenue of the District for the amount of 2|- per cent, upon tinmoney proposed to be borrowed. 3. Immediately after any application shall have been finally decide upon, the deposit thereon will be n paid, except so much as may ho v< tained under authority of the Ministt i for covering the cost of the inquii made in accordance with the provisions of the Act. 4. The projectors of any enterprise to which money may be advanced sha 1 before the issue of any loan to thtnv give to the Minister a valid lien t mortgage to cover the amount of lon over the works and property pi'opostto be constructed ; and such lien o mortgage shall be registered in i! Warden's Court of the district, an shall bo prepared at the expense < I the projectors. 5. No money shall be paid towai d the construction of any water rai ■ . dam, or reservoir unless the projects ot the same shall have duly registers, themselves under the Mining Con: panies Limited Liability Act or tb ■ Joint Stock Companies Act. 6. "The rate of interest to be paid lithe projectors of any enterprise eon ing under these Regulations shall k seven (7) pounds per centum p<annum, payable quarterly from tli date of the advauce. 7. The capital sum to be repaid or of the profits of the enterprise in t 1 same proportion as the amount • 1 money advanced by the Governme bears to the paic-.ip capital of tl Company. W. GISBO'RNE, (Minister Acting for tlfe Minister for Public Works.) Public Work:-i Office, 1 Wellington, Ith January, 187:2.
